Maximizing Efficiency With Procurement Platforms

In today’s fast-paced business world, companies are constantly looking for ways to streamline their processes and cut costs in order to stay competitive. One area that businesses often overlook when it comes to efficiency gains is their procurement processes. procurement platforms have emerged as a powerful tool to help businesses optimize their purchasing activities and ultimately save time and money.

procurement platforms are software solutions that enable businesses to manage the entire procurement process from sourcing suppliers to making payments. These platforms provide a centralized location for purchasing activities, allowing businesses to track spending, manage contracts, and optimize supplier relationships. By consolidating all procurement activities into one platform, businesses can streamline their operations, improve transparency, and reduce the risk of errors and fraud.

One of the key benefits of using a procurement platform is increased efficiency. When all purchasing activities are managed in a centralized platform, businesses can easily track their spending, identify opportunities for cost savings, and streamline their procurement processes. By automating manual tasks such as purchase order generation, invoice processing, and supplier payments, businesses can reduce the time and resources spent on administrative tasks and focus on more strategic activities.

Another benefit of using a procurement platform is better visibility into spending. By consolidating all purchasing activities into one platform, businesses can easily track their spending and identify areas where costs can be optimized. Many procurement platforms offer real-time reporting and analytics capabilities, allowing businesses to quickly identify trends, monitor supplier performance, and make data-driven decisions. This visibility into spending not only helps businesses control costs but also enables them to negotiate better deals with suppliers and improve their overall procurement strategy.

In addition to efficiency gains and cost savings, procurement platforms also offer improved compliance and risk management capabilities. By centralizing all procurement activities in one platform, businesses can ensure that all purchases are made in accordance with company policies and regulatory requirements. Many procurement platforms offer built-in compliance features such as approval workflows, contract management tools, and audit trails, which help businesses reduce the risk of errors, fraud, and non-compliance.

Furthermore, procurement platforms enable businesses to better manage their supplier relationships. By providing a centralized platform for communication, collaboration, and performance monitoring, businesses can strengthen their relationships with suppliers and drive better outcomes. Many procurement platforms offer features such as supplier scorecards, performance evaluations, and contract management tools, which help businesses identify top-performing suppliers, negotiate better contracts, and drive supplier innovation.
